Road safety refers to transportation safety among road users and is a major concern in Europe and globally. According to the UN, road traffic deaths are also the leading cause of death for young people aged 15-29, and road traffic injuries are the eighth leading cause of death globally. Road traffic deaths and injuries also cause economic and financial losses to society.

CORTE plays a role in addressing these challenges as a partner in a consortium implementing an EU-financed project that supports the process of improving road safety and the introduction of the digital tachograph in Morocco. CORTE is assisting in the development of a road traffic control strategy for professional transport in Morocco and the process of convergence towards AETR and the EU, through institutional capacity building and strengthening the role of inspection.
